Fitness Boom Leads to Increased Injuries and Rehabilitation Demand

The current boom in sports rehabilitation can be attributed to the increasing popularity of high-impact sports in China. More than 492 marathons scheduled for this year—including three in Tianjin this month—reflect a growing national enthusiasm for active lifestyles. However, this enthusiasm does not always come with an equal understanding of how to prevent injuries.

Experts from Tianjin Hospital highlight a concerning trend: many amateur athletes believe that “rest equals recovery.” Unfortunately, this mentality often leads to chronic injuries, such as joint and ligament damage, that could be avoided with proper care and knowledge.

### The Growth of Sports Rehabilitation

The demand for sports rehabilitation is expected to soar, with the Chinese rehabilitation medical industry projected to expand by 20.9% annually through 2025. Such growth presents a strong commercial opportunity. As of early 2025, the market specifically for sports medicine—including equipment and reconstruction services—was valued at around 4.6 billion yuan (approximately $645 million).

Despite its potential, the sports rehabilitation sector in Tianjin and northern China is still emerging. Rehabilitation therapists like Li Xin point out that awareness of this field is increasing yearly, driven by a rise in public interest and the number of practitioners.

In April of last year, Tianjin Hospital launched the first provincial-level sports medicine center in China, featuring over 100 beds dedicated to sports injury treatments across six major joints. Professor Cao Jiangang emphasizes that many sports injuries stem from a lack of sufficient protection, advising individuals to properly warm up, master correct techniques, avoid training when fatigued, and choose activities that suit their age and fitness levels.

### Changing Demographics in Fitness

The demographics of gym-goers are evolving. As coach Gao Shouye notes, fitness enthusiasts in China were once predominantly middle-aged, but now a growing number of young individuals are entering gyms. The motivation behind fitness pursuits is also shifting from mere interest to a focus on health management.

Common injuries, particularly for younger gym-goers, often result from muscle strains due to incorrect form, improper equipment usage, or lifting excessive weights. As knowledge of fitness spreads, sports injuries are increasingly common among younger populations.

This trend fuels a shift in the clientele of rehabilitation services, which is also becoming younger. As more people embrace the concept of comprehensive health, common activities like running have become more accessible, leading to an increase in sports-related issues, particularly among office workers and casual athletes seeking help for strains in their shoulder, neck, and limbs.
